What Is Witch Hazel 50% Used For?

Uses Helps relieve the local itching and discomfort associated with hemorrhoids Temporay relief of irritation and burning Aids in protecting irritated anorectal areas

Dosage and Administration

Directions adults: unfold wipe and cleanse the area by gently wiping, patting or blotting. If necessary, repeat until all matter is removed from the area. use up to 6 times daily or after each bowel movement and before applying additional hemorrhoidal treatments, and then discard. children under 12 years of age: consult a doctor flush or dispose of wipe in trash for best results, flush no more than one wipe at a time.

Warnings and Precautions

Warnings For external use only. When using this product do not exceed the recommended daily dosage unless directed by a doctor do not put this product into the rectum using fingers or any mechanical device or applicator Stop use and ask a doctor if bleeding occurs condition worsens or does not improve within 7 days Keep out of reach of children. If swallowed, get medical help or contact a Poison Control Center right away. (1-800-222-1222)
